## Environments — Tumblebin Locker Access

The Tumblebin laundry-locker access flow runs in three environments: sandbox, staging, and production. Each issues its own short-lived door tokens, and tokens never cross environments. On-call engineers should note that the staging token signer rotates nightly, which can mimic outage symptoms around midnight. Before debugging any access failure, confirm which environment the kiosk points at, since production uses the values listed below.

settings of tagug-fajof:
[zorwyn]
host = zorwyn.nelvrosys.corp
user = zorwyn_svc
database = zorwyn_prod

ALERT: ChipGate reader RD-7 at the Verlano Marathon's 30km mat has reported zero chip reads for six consecutive minutes despite confirmed runner traffic on the course camera feed. This usually indicates antenna desync rather than a dead unit, so do not power-cycle before capturing the diagnostic buffer. Runner splits are being estimated from adjacent mats in the meantime. Full triage steps are documented on the internal runbook page here:

wiki page, kahog-hahig: https://vault.zemvargrid.internal/display/deploy/repo/settings/merge_requests/job/settings/6f3b933774dbc5320a4daa18

## Build Provenance — Stockmend Reconciliation Job

The Stockmend inventory reconciliation job ships as a signed container built nightly from the Bramblegate pipeline. Plugin authors extending the reconciliation hooks should verify they are developing against an official build, since unsigned forks may carry incompatible schema mappings. Each release publishes a provenance record alongside the image manifest, and your plugin manifest must declare the build it targets. For the current nightly, declare the token that follows.

build token for tajeg-bajep: htk14_409ba9df6b8acb

**Changelog — Ironvale Admin, v4.2.0**

Changed defaults for bulk edits in the admin table. Max rows per bulk action lowered, confirmation step now on by default, and undo window extended. Reason: two incidents last month where pages of records were mass-updated by accident. On-call: if a tenant complains bulk edits feel slower, this is why. New defaults shipped with this release are listed below.

service settings:
ralael:
  pin: 7453
  tenant: zorath
  seal: seal_087806e4
  metrics_host: metrics.ralael.paliqworks.example
  standby_team: fraath
  escalation: praok-istiel
  nonce: 10e083